航空发动机外部管路调频的有限元计算方法
引用本文:冯凯,郝勇,廉正彬.航空发动机外部管路调频的有限元计算方法[J].航空发动机,2010,36(1):31-33.
作者姓名:冯凯  郝勇  廉正彬
作者单位:海军航空工程学院飞行器工程系,山东烟台,264001
摘    要:利用有限元方法对航空发动机外部管路模态进行了计算,得到了管路的固有频率及模态振型;通过计算,分析了安装不同数量、位置的卡箍对管路固有频率的影响,以此为依据进行了管路调频,避免了管路共振的发生。
